张永吉 %A 南军 %A 周玲玲 %A 李圭白 %J 环境科学 %D 2006 %I %X Effects of potassium permanganate(PP) oxidation on natural organic matter(NOM) chlorination activity was studied in the article.Natural organic matter was separated into humic acid(HA),fulvic acid(FA),hydrophilic acid(HPIA) and non-hydrophilic acid(HPI-NA)fraction four fractions by XAD resin adsorption technique.Potassium permanganate oxidation alone increased HA and HPIA chlorination activity and decrease that of FA and HPI-NA.The chlorination activity of HA and HPIA were increased by 39.3% and 13.8% by 0.75 mg/L potassium permanganate,but the chlorination activity of FA and HPI-NA were decreased by 33.6% and 46.9%. SUVA results showed that potassium permanganate increase FA and HPIA unsaturated band contents,and decreased that of FA and HPI-NA.Compared with coagulation, potassium permanganate combined with coagulation can decrease the trihalomethanes of HA,FA,HPIA and HPI-NA by 9.1,15.7,7.2 and 14.7 per cent compared with that of coagulation alone. %K potassium permanganate %K natural organic matter %K trihalomethanes %K chlorination activity %K SUVA
